About Us

Metia is an independent global marketing agency with offices in London, Seattle, Austin, and Singapore. We specialize in B2B marketing, delivering structured campaigns that scale across geographies and languages. Our strategic services span Insight, Content, and Demand, powered by deep expertise, proven methodologies, and proprietary tools. We believe great work happens when people feel supported. At Metia, you’ll enjoy a flexible hybrid work setup, a collaborative team culture, and the freedom to do your best work.

In the past two years we’ve delivered marketing campaigns into almost 90 countries and 40 languages.

Job Summary

We’re looking for a seasoned Project Manager with a strong background in digital and marketing projects. You’ll lead cross‑functional teams to deliver high‑impact solutions for global clients, ensuring projects are delivered on time, on budget, and with exceptional quality. This role requires strategic thinking, technical fluency, and a client‑first mindset. The Project Manager is responsible for understanding clients' requirements, designing innovative solutions, and developing these into robust project plans and schedules.

Key Responsibilities
  • Translate client requirements into executable project plans and schedules.
  • Define scope, deliverables, and success metrics for each engagement.
  • Contribute to proposal development and scoping with account teams.
Execution & Delivery
  • Lead end‑to‑end project execution across multiple work streams.
  • Monitor timelines, budgets, and resource allocation.
  • Provide regular status updates and report to stakeholders.
  • Facilitate communication across internal teams of designers, developers, writers, and researchers.
  • Act as a trusted advisor to clients offering strategic guidance and technical insight.
  • Champion process improvements and best practices across projects.
  • Take personal accountability for project results.
Qualifications & Skills
  • 4–6 years of project management experience in a digital agency.
  • Bachelor’s degree in Marketing, Business, Computer Science, or a related field. Master’s degree preferred.
  • Strong understanding of Agile, Scrum, and Kanban methodologies.
  • Experience with tools like Word Press, Azure Dev Ops, Teams, Power

    BI, and Visio.
  • Exceptional communication and organizational skills.
  • PMP or Scrum Master certification is a plus.
  • Proven ability to manage multiple projects and stakeholders simultaneously.
